Primero que nada, te aconsejo usar el evento onSubmit del select, no el evento onclick de cada opción.
Luego, dado que Javascript es funcional, lo que pedís es bastante simple.
Código html:
Ver original<SELECT id="clicon" name="clicon" onsubmit="aplicacion.asignar(this.value)">
<INPUT type="text" id="nom_clicon" SIZE="35" MAXLENGTH="35" value="" onclick="aplicacion.asignada(arg1,arg2,...,argX);"/>
Código javascript
:
Ver original<script>
aplicacion = {
funcion1 : function() {
// lo que querés que haga la funcion1
},
funcion2 : function() {
// lo que querés que haga la funcion2
},
asignada : funcion1, // por defecto, usar la funcion1
asignar : function(valor) {
if (valor == 'CO') {
aplicacion.asignada = aplicacion.funcion1;
} else if (valor == 'CL') {
aplicacion.asignada = aplicacion.funcion2;
}
}
};
</script>